What Waterproof Really Means For Flooring
Waterproof, in flooring terms, describes a product whose surface and core resist water penetration to the degree that standing water does not cause structural damage. A truly waterproof floor can resist spills and moisture over time without swelling or warping. By contrast, water-resistant or water-repellent products tolerate some moisture but can still suffer performance losses if moisture pools or seeps into seams.
Importantly, no floor is completely immune to water if moisture can reach the subfloor. Proper installation, weatherproofing at joints, and routine maintenance are essential to preserving the floor’s integrity. The terms waterproof, water-resistant, and water-repellent are often used interchangeably in marketing, so consumers should read product specifications carefully and seek independent testing data when possible.
Vinyl Plank And Laminate: Core Differences
Vinyl plank flooring, commonly marketed as LVP (luxury vinyl plank), uses a vinyl-based core (PVC) with a protective wear layer and a flexible or rigid construction. Many LVP products are designed to be water-resistant or waterproof, depending on the core and the seam system. The surface can mimic wood or stone, while the core provides stability and impact resistance. Installation is often a floating, click-lock system, though glue-down options exist.
Laminate flooring, in contrast, relies on an HDF (high-density fiberboard) core made from wood fibers. Laminate presents a convincing wood-look aesthetic but is generally not waterproof. Water exposure can cause the HDF core to swell, warp, and delaminate. Laminate is best suited for dry areas with controlled humidity, and manufacturers typically advise against using it in bathrooms or basements unless the product is explicitly rated for moisture resistance.
True Waterproof Options: SPC And WPC Cores
A growing segment of vinyl flooring uses waterproof cores such as SPC (stone plastic composite) and WPC (wood plastic composite). SPC combines a hard, dense mineral-enriched core with vinyl layers, delivering excellent dimensional stability and a rigid feel. WPC uses a softer, foam-like core that can be more forgiving underfoot. Both types are marketed as highly water resistant and many products are labeled as waterproof when installed correctly.
Because the waterproof performance primarily comes from the core and sealing system, SPC and WPC planks are designed to resist water intrusion at seams and through routine spills. It is important to note that even waterproof vinyl floors need proper floor preparation, correct expansion gaps around the perimeter, and appropriate underlayment. Excessive standing water or improper maintenance can still lead to damage if water penetrates the edges or subfloor.
Where Waterproof Vinyl Works Best And Where It Has Limits
Waterproof vinyl flooring shines in moisture-prone rooms such as kitchens, laundry rooms, entryways, and bathrooms where occasional spills are common. A high-quality waterproof LVP or SPC/WPC floor can tolerate splashes and humidity without swelling, provided the installation follows manufacturer guidelines and the edges are well-sealed. For basements, a properly installed, moisture-mounded subfloor and a vapor barrier are critical considerations.
However, there are limits. Floors that rely on a floating installation can still show edge gaps if moisture causes adhesive or veneer failure at joints. Water that seeps under cabinetry or behind baseboards may cause damage even to waterproof planks. For that reason, buyers should look for products with guaranteed waterproof performance, robust wear layers, and reliable edge treatments. Always follow the manufacturer’s recommendations for use in wet areas and humidity control.

Maintenance And Installation Tips For Longevity
Maintenance plays a crucial role in preserving waterproof performance. Regular cleaning with manufacturer-approved products helps protect the wear layer and prevents residue from breaking down seals at seams. Quick spill cleanup prevents moisture from seeping into joints and subfloors. Use soft mops, avoid abrasive brushes, and protect the surface from sharp objects that could penetrate the wear layer.
When installing, rely on professional guidance or detailed manufacturer instructions. Sealing edges, applying appropriate underlayment, and ensuring a uniform subfloor prevent failures at seams. If renovation involves moving plumbing or cabinets, plan for the transition strips and expansion gaps to accommodate seasonal and indoor moisture changes. With proper care, waterproof vinyl flooring can retain its appearance and performance for many years.
Buying Guide: Quick Checklist For Waterproof Performance
- Confirm Core Type: SPC or WPC generally offer stronger moisture resistance than standard vinyl or laminate cores.
- Look For Waterproof Rating: Manufacturers may specify waterproof performance or include a warranty that covers water-related damage.
- Check Wear Layer Thickness: A thicker wear layer (measured in mils or millimeters) resists scratches and daily wear, important in active areas.
- Inspect Seams And Locking System: A tight seam system reduces water infiltration at joints.
- Assess Subfloor And Underlayment: A stable, properly prepared subfloor reduces risk of warping and edge lift.
- Verify Installation Method: Floating vs glue-down affects how water exposure is managed at edges and transitions.
- Consider Aesthetic And Color Consistency: Choose a product with uniform finish and reputable color matching across planks.
- Warranty And Manufacturer Guidelines: Read the warranty terms, especially in moisture-prone rooms.
Cost, Durability, And Aesthetic Considerations
Waterproof vinyl flooring generally costs more than standard vinyl but remains more affordable than many natural materials like stone or solid hardwood. SPC products tend to be slightly more expensive than basic LVP due to density and rigidity, offering superior dent resistance and stability. Aesthetic options range from authentic wood tones to stone-inspired textures, with additional features like embossed textures and bevel edges that enhance realism. For most homes, a well-chosen waterproof vinyl floor delivers a balance of durability, water resistance, and visual appeal.
